Award Winning Writers at PitchMarket 2010
March 1, 2010

AWARD WINNING WRITERS SHARE THE GOLD!
Suffering from Olympics fever? Join us for Vancouver’s PitchMarket 2010, where talented professional film and television writers share their stories and knowledge.

Special PrePitchMarket
Event Friday, Marcy 5th
at the Alliance for Arts and Culture (938 Howe St)

9 am – 1 pm Turning Your Screenplay into a TV Pilot
($120 / $95 for PitchMarket delegates)
Emmy nominated writer/producer, Ellen Sandler, shares her practical tools for transforming your ideas into an original pilot, providing you with a template for a TV series proposal. Whether you’re in the early stages of development, or have already written your pilot script, this workshop will help you nail it.

SATURDAY, MARCH 6th
at the Four Seasons Hotel (791 W. Georgia)

2 pm – 3:30 pm Writer for Hire
What options do writers have other than simply turning out spec scripts? How do they get onto the writing team of a series or hired as a story editor? What other venues are there in which writers can work? This panel will discuss what strategies you can develop to build your brand and market yourself as a writer for hire.

3:45 pm – 5:15 pm Inside the TV Writers’ Room (Master Class)
What are the do's and don’ts in team writing? How do you keep your ideas in line with the series bible, the showrunner's vision, and members of the team? Learn the steps to becoming an actual "Showrunner."

PitchMarket’s stellar lineup
of writers includes:

Ellen Sandler (Everybody Loves Raymond, Coach)
James Thorpe (Sanctuary, Relic Hunter)
Simon Barry (The Art of War, Deep Blue Sea)
Larry Raskin (The Week the Women Went, Cold Squad, Ice Pilots)
Daegan Fryklind (jPod, Being Erica, Cold Squad)
Brenda Greenberg (The Best Years, Street Legal, North/South)
